Why CT secondary is grounded?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/ dp kothiyal
due to capacitance between ground - primary or ground-
secondary. for safety of human being as well as windings it
is grounded.
Is This Answer Correct ? | 2 Yes | 0 No |
Answer / k.prakashchandra
To remove the influence of high voltage of primary in the
secondary due to capacitance between primary and secondary .
